Food in Poland and smaller towns is quite easy to get, tasty and affordable. The small bakeries are inexpensive and provide many options (as an example bakeries that provide options without yeast), including to specific dietary requirements, if you know where to go. Fruit and veggies are tasty and many are provided from local growers, especially in smaller shops (many in the Hala though many also outside this shopping area). Tarnowskie Góry has many spots to do food shopping, including the hala which has many small food and produce operators, specialist cheese shops, bakeries and pierogi producers, which can be bought frozen for a quick meal and local delicacy! The town has old school character, with the bells sounding every 15 minutes (?) and a daily duet bugle at midday. A good spot to acclimatise to Polish culture. Going to the forest looking for blueberries, red berries, other berries and local mushrooms is a must for fresh air!
